M00NB34M 2010-12-30 11:14

Re: [TUTORIAL MEGA NOOBY-IEST UPDATE] Instructions Updated! Nitdroid 0.0.9 a.k.a xMasDroid in the hood!
 
Quote:

Originally Posted by skoaa (Post 907426)
good job m00n :) let them know
i think that ammyt want me to be connected to comp

Haha thanks :D

And well, look, its like this.

When you connect your N900 to your PC via mass storage or whatever, you basically disable access to the eMMC from the N900. Even when you open the file manager, eMMC isnt there!!

So therefore bzip2 trying to open a file on the N900 whilst the N900 is in Mass storage will fail, as bzip2 is effectively looking for a file that is non existent!

Dunno maybe i'v misunderstood what you are trying to achieve, but if you're telling bzip2 to decompress NITDroid-0.0.9.tar.bz2 and the N900 is in Mass Storage mode, it will DEFINATELY not work!

J4ZZ 2010-12-30 12:42

Re: [TUTORIAL MEGA NOOBY-IEST UPDATE] Instructions Updated! Nitdroid 0.0.9 a.k.a xMasDroid in the hood!
 
Here's a small tutorial how to get Official Flash 10.1 (V10.1.92.8) for any Android 2.2 installed on NITDroid.
- Download here and save it to MyDocs
- Then mount NITDroid to /and folder
Code:

mount /home /and
-Copy com.adobe.flashplayer-1.apk to /and/system/app
Code:

cp home/user/MyDocs/com.adobe.flashplayer-1.apk /and/system/app/
-Reboot into NITDroid and you're done :)

Installing NITDroid 0.0.9 to the EMMC:
1.Enable all repositories from App manager (Extras-testing, Extras-devel, Extras and the default Nokia)
2.Install Leafpad from the App manager and make sure that you have root access
3.Close App manager, open X Terminal and execute the following commands:
Code:

root
apt-get update
apt-get install nitdroid-installer
y
y again if it asks again

4.After the nitdroid-installer package is installed, close X Terminal
5.On your new X Terminal window, type the following commands:
Code:

root
cd /home/user/MyDocs
bzip2 -d NITDroid-0.0.9.tar.bz2
cd /home
mkdir /and
cd /
mount /home /and
cd /and
tar xvf /home/user/MyDocs/NITDroid-0.0.9.tar
dpkg -i /home/user/MyDocs/nitdroid-kernel-2.6.28-06_final1_armel.deb

9. On Xterm:
Code:

leafpad /etc/multiboot.d/1 (then press tab on your screen
Your .item file shall open take a look at ITEM_DEVICE:, if you're using an mmc ITEM_DEVICE:${INT_CARD}p2 OR if you don't have an mmc ITEM_DEVICE:mmcblk0p2

Alpha-numeric Keyboard FIX:
Very annoying problem is gone...
http://downloads.nitdroid.com/e-yes/...keypad.kcm.bin
1.Download this file to ./MyDocs
2.On Xterm:
Code:

mount /home /and
cd /home/user/MyDocs
cp "filename" /and/system/usr/keychars/

APP Market Fix:
1.Open the Market app (from the Home screen or app launcher)
2.Leaving the Market app running, return to the Home screen and open the Settings app again
2.Within Settings select Applications → Manage applications → Running (from Tab at top)
4.Scroll to select the Market app → press the Clear Cache button → then press the Force Stop button (Do not press the Clear Data button)
5.Press the back button (to go back to the list of running apps)
6.Scroll to select Google Services Framework → press the Clear Data button → OK (to confirm) → then press the Force Stop button
7.Return to the Home screen
8.Launch the Market app again, which will give an error "Attention an error has occurred..." → OK button
9.Shutdown by holding power button → Power Off → OK
10.Restart, wait for wi-fi to reconnect, open Market again (You may have to reboot several times and check Market)
The opening Market screen should no longer be blank, and many more apps (free & paid) should now be available. (Although apps can be downloaded, a few may still fail to install or run properly).

Kernel update for Nitdroid:
1. Download the kernel from http://downloads.nitdroid.com/e-yes/zImage.
2. Connect your phone using usb to your computer and copy the kernel over to the phone (paste it in MyDocs) open up filebox and navigate to where you copied the kernel and copy the zImage.
3. Now navigate to /boot/multiboot. There should be a file here called vmlinuz-2.6.28.NIT.06. Rename it to vmlinuz-2.6.28.NIT.06.old.
4. Paste the xImage and rename it to vmlinuz-2.6.28.NIT.06.
Now you have the latest kernel installed!

Kernel Power installation:
For people who want to install Kernel-Power:
1. apt-get it:
Code:

root
apt-get install kernel-power kernel-power-flasher
apt-get install kernel-power-bootimg kernel-power-modules

2. Using filebox, navigate to
Code:

/boot/
3. There you should find zImage-2.6.28.10maemoxx where xx stands for kernel-power version.
4. Rename it to vmlinuz-2.6.28.10powerxx, then copy it to
Code:

/boot/multiboot/
5.Open Xterm and execute:
Code:

cd /etc/multiboot.d/examples
leafpad Maemo-power39.item

6. Change the values to
Code:

ITEM_NAME="Maemo kernel powerxx"
ITEM_KERNEL=2.6.28.10powerxx

7. On the N900's keyboard, ctrl s to save the file.
8. Returning to Xterm:
Code:

cp /etc/multiboot.d/examples/Maemo-powerxx.item /etc/multiboot.d
For people who had kernel-power preinstalled:
Open up xterminal and type
Code:

root
apt-get install --reinstall kernel-power kernel-power-flasher
apt-get install --reinstall kernel-power-bootimg kernel-power-modules
apt-get install --reinstall multiboot-kernel-power

after this reboot your phone and you should be able to overclock maemo!

FAQ:
Why isn't the phone working?The other person cant hear me?The phone is not working in this version. It is under development, as soon it will work, I will update this page!
Does the installer do any repartitions?
No, absolutely no. It only downloads .tars, and extract them to the right place.
The phone stops charging when the screen turns off?You have to keep the phone awake while on charge. To do this go to Settings > Applications > Development > Stay Awake
